So what's a Sport mat? I'm assuming it's just a colored version, possibly two pieces?

Pretty much a different beast all around. Thicker, more textured, full floor coverage from front to back (except the wheel wells), in different colors and all held down by the same chrome trim as the carpeted EB's had.
This new one is like the one that came originally in my plain-jane '71.

The most common color I remember seeing was the Parchment (or Oatmeal?) that is being mentioned, but lots of Rangers (edit: should read "Explorers) came with color coordinated versions. I've seen darker browns, blues, reds and maybe another color or two (green?) over the years, but the light colored parchment/oatmeal was the one I wanted. Still have a piece saved in a drawer somewhere, and the logos cut out of two of them that were too far gone to salvage as mats. Figured one day I'd just stitch them into some carpet or other floor covering.
